LOGOJavaEE实验课件第一讲:Eclipse+MyEclipse的使用刘高原创建Java应用程序•使用Eclipse/MyEclipse来编写,编译并运行Java应用程序:•从菜单栏选择FileNewJavaProject,接着会打开NewJavaProject(新建Java项目)向导,如图下图所示。•这样一个Java项目就建立完毕了。•在Projectname(项目名称)中输入HelloWorld,点击Finish(完成)按钮关闭对话框.•接着选中刚才所建立的项目,选择菜单FileNewClass,然后新建类的对话框就出现了.•在Name输入框中输入HelloWorld,点击完成,也可以在Package中输入自己希望用的包名。•接下来就可以运行写好的类了,选择菜单Run→Run或者按下快捷键Ctrl+F11,就可以看到Eclipse会自动调用Java解释器,然后在Console视图中输出结果.创建Web项目•选择菜单FileNewProjectWebProject,可以启动创建Web项目的向导创建HTMLJSP页面Web项目的发布•选中Web项目,点击图片中工具栏”红色框”所示处,如图所示:•然后选择web容器Tomcat6.x,最后点击OK基础概念,配置和使用•菜单•界面最上面的是菜单条,菜单条中包含菜单(如File)和菜单项(如File→New),菜单项下面则可能显示子菜单(如Window→ShowView→Console)。如下图所示:•工具栏•位于菜单条下面的是工具栏。如下图所示•常见的MyEclipse工具栏按钮及其对应的功能•透视图(Perspective)切换器:位于工具栏最右侧的是Eclipse特有的工具栏:透视图切换器•视图(View)视图是显示在主界面中的一个小窗口,可以单独最大化,最小化显示,调整显示大小和位置,以及关闭.•下面这个是大纲视图•当视图不小心关闭后,可以通过下列菜单再次打开:Window→ShowView也可以选择要显示的视图常见概念和操作•项目(Project)•Eclipse中所有的可以编译运行的资源必须放在项目中,单独打开文件很多功能不可用•打开项目可以先选中单个或者多个项目,然后选择菜单Project→OpenProject,或者点右键选择菜单OpenProject。关闭项目可以先选中要关闭的单个或者多个项目,然后选择菜单Project→CloseProject,或者点右键选择菜单CloseProject导入、导出Java项目•导入项目•当下载了包含Eclipse项目的源代码文件后,我们可以把它导入到当前的Eclipse工作区然后编辑和查看。点击菜单File→Import,然后在弹出的Import对话框中展开General目录,选择ExistingProjectsintoWorkspace,接着点击Next按钮。•当选中单选钮Selectrootdirectory:时可以点击Browse…按钮选中包含项目的文件夹,如果包含项目的话就可以在中间的Projects列表框中显示;而当选中单选钮Selectarchivefile:时可以点击Browse…按钮选中包含项目的ZIP压缩包,如果包含项目的话就可以在中间的Projects列表框中显示。最后点击Finish按钮就可以导入项目并打开了•导出项目•点击菜单File→Export,然后在弹出的Export对话框中展开General目录,选择ArchiveFile,接着点击Next按钮。•然后在Toarchivefile:输出框中选中要保存的文件名,一般写成项目名.zip,然后点击Finish按钮即可导出当前项目。•还有一种方式是手工打包,用WinRAR或者WinZIP等工具都可以,先点击工具栏上的打开项目所在目录,接着就可以用你喜欢的工具来打包代码目录了。快速修正代码错误•在Eclipse的编辑器中编写代码以及编译后会显示检查出来的错误或者警告并在出问题的代码行首的隔条上显示红叉以及点亮的灯泡。左键点击灯泡或者按下快捷键Ctrl+1(或者菜单EditQuickFix)可以显示修正意见,并在修正前显示预览。添加,修改,删除JRE•通过菜单Window→Preferences,然后选择JavaInstalledJREs,可以打开供在Eclipse编写程序所使用的JRE列表。•复选框选中的JRE是默认的JRE,它被项目里面所有的项目来作为编译和启动的JRE(除非在项目的BuildPath中指定了其它的JRE)。•可以通过Add…按钮来添加新的JRE定义(在弹出的对话框中选择Browse…按钮然后选中JDK的安装目录,之后点击OK即可),Edit…按钮可以修改JRE定义,Remove按钮可以删除JRE定义,选中不同的JRE前面的复选框来把它作为默认JRE。getter和setter方法•成在写JavaBean的时候常常要写一些模版化的getXXX()和setXXX()这样的方法•我们可以用Eclipse来自动生成这些模版化的方法。先写好privateStringname;这样的变量定义,然后选择菜单Source→GenerateGettersandSetters…或者在编辑器中点击右键•选择菜单Source→GenerateGettersandSetters…就可以打开GenerateGettersand•Setters对话框,在对话框中选择要生成的方法,然后点击OK按钮即可。格式化源代码•有时候代码手写的很乱,这时候可以先选中要格式化的代码(不选择是格式化当前文件的所有代码),通过选择菜单Source→Format或者在编辑器中点击右键选择菜单Source→Format或者通过快捷键Ctrl+Shift+F来快速的将代码格式化成便于阅读的格式。这个操作在MyEclipse中也可以格式化XML,JSP,HTML等源文件。断点和调试器•在源代码的隔条上双击鼠标可以切换是否在当前行设置断点(breakpoint),断点以的形式显示,如下图所示:断点和调试器•之后我们可以通过菜单Run→Debug,或者Run→DebugAs→JavaApplication,或者通过工具栏按钮,或者快捷键F11,或者在编辑器的上下文菜单中•选择DebugAs→JavaApplication来启动调试器。当调试器遇到断点时就会挂起当前线程并切换到调试透视图。调试透视图将会显示Debug视图,Variables视图,•Breakpoints视图和Expressions视图。设置字体颜色显示行号•要显示它可以通过菜单Window→Preferences…来打开Preferences设置对话框,几乎所有Eclipse的设置选项都可以在这里找到。要显示行号,可以展开节点General→Editors→TextEditors,在右侧的设置中选中复选框Showlinenumbers即可修改编辑器字体•要修改编辑器的字体,可以选择Preferences对话框的General→Appearance→ColorsandFonts,之后就可以在右侧修改字体了。•注意:编辑器的字体是设置Basic→TextFont,之后点击Change…按钮即可修改文件的字符编码•Eclipse中不同的文件会采取不同的默认编码,还有的项目会用UTF-8等编码。例如.properties文件默认只能保存ISO8859-1的编码,要想在这样的文件中写汉字,只需要更改字符集为对应的编码即可。修改方法:右键点击文件选择菜单Properties,然后在Textfileencoding下面选择单选钮Other,接着点击右侧的编码列表,一般来说中文选择GBK就好了